smatch warnings:
io_uring/rw.c:299 io_prep_rw() error: uninitialized symbol 'ret'.
vim +/ret +299 io_uring/rw.c
a9165b83c1937e Jens Axboe 2024-03-18 247
a9165b83c1937e Jens Axboe 2024-03-18 248 static int io_prep_rw(struct io_kiocb *req, const struct io_uring_sqe *sqe,
a9165b83c1937e Jens Axboe 2024-03-18 249 int ddir, bool do_import)
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 250 {
f2ccb5aed7bce1 Stefan Metzmacher 2022-08-11 251 struct io_rw *rw = io_kiocb_to_cmd(req, struct io_rw);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 252 unsigned ioprio;
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 253 u64 attr_type_mask;
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 254 int ret;
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 255
c72282dd865ee6 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 256 if (io_rw_alloc_async(req))
c72282dd865ee6 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 257 return -ENOMEM;
c72282dd865ee6 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 258
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 259 rw->kiocb.ki_pos = READ_ONCE(sqe->off);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 260 /* used for fixed read/write too - just read unconditionally */
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 261 req->buf_index = READ_ONCE(sqe->buf_index);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 262
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 263 ioprio = READ_ONCE(sqe->ioprio);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 264 if (ioprio) {
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 265 ret = ioprio_check_cap(ioprio);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 266 if (ret)
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 267 return ret;
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 268
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 269 rw->kiocb.ki_ioprio = ioprio;
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 270 } else {
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 271 rw->kiocb.ki_ioprio = get_current_ioprio();
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 272 }
099ada2c87260e Jens Axboe 2023-07-08 273 rw->kiocb.dio_complete = NULL;
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 274 rw->kiocb.ki_flags = 0;
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 275
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 276 rw->addr = READ_ONCE(sqe->addr);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 277 rw->len = READ_ONCE(sqe->len);
f3b44f92e59a80 Jens Axboe 2022-06-13 278 rw->flags = READ_ONCE(sqe->rw_flags);
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 279
61ed48b5fc63d1 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 280 if (do_import && !io_do_buffer_select(req)) {
61ed48b5fc63d1 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 281 struct io_async_rw *io = req->async_data;
61ed48b5fc63d1 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 282
61ed48b5fc63d1 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 283 ret = io_import_rw_buffer(ddir, req, io, 0);
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 284 if (unlikely(ret))
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 285 return ret;
61ed48b5fc63d1 Pavel Begunkov 2025-02-24 286 }
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 287
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 288 attr_type_mask = READ_ONCE(sqe->attr_type_mask);
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 289 if (attr_type_mask) {
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 290 u64 attr_ptr;
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 291
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 292 /* only PI attribute is supported currently */
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 293 if (attr_type_mask != IORING_RW_ATTR_FLAG_PI)
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 294 return -EINVAL;
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 295
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 296 attr_ptr = READ_ONCE(sqe->attr_ptr);
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 297 ret = io_prep_rw_pi(req, rw, ddir, attr_ptr, attr_type_mask);
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 298 }
59a7d12a7fb5ab Anuj Gupta 2024-11-28 @299 return ret;
a9165b83c1937e Jens Axboe 2024-03-18 300 }
a9165b83c1937e Jens Axboe 2024-03-18 301
:::::: The code at line 299 was first introduced by commit
:::::: 59a7d12a7fb5ab24efa893e6980a00ffc090c777 io_uring: introduce attributes for read/write and PI support
